The Defense Innovation Unit (DIU) is a Department of War (DoW) organization focused exclusively on accelerating the adoption of commercial technology throughout the military and growing the national security innovation base. As the Department’s gateway to leading technology companies across the country, DIU is focused on rapid prototyping, fielding, and scaling of commercial solutions that can save lives, lead to new operational concepts, increase efficiency, and save taxpayer dollars.
DIU has a variety of missions which bring academic and private sector solutions to national security problems. Federal Civilian Positions in Security: Serves as a subject matter expert overseeing a comprehensive multi-discipline security portfolio, with a primary focus on managing the Personnel Security program and Sensitive Compartmented Information (SCI) indoctrination processes. The incumbent provides expert oversight for Critical Access Programs, including Operations Security (OPSEC) in compliance with DoD directives, Physical Security for SCIFs and classified storage, and Industrial Security contract management. Additionally, the specialist serves as the Alternate Continuity of Operations (COOP) Program Manager and the DIU Site Security Control Officer (SSCO), responsible for conducting senior-level briefings, performing security inspections, and managing technical access systems such as DISS and SIPRNet to ensure the protection of Department of War assets and mission continuity. Serves as a Trusted Agent, and performs duties as a Defense Information System for Security (DISS) among other security roles and functions.
